Finance Review Summary — Corvane Product Line Pricing

Prepared for sales leads.

Our review of the Corvane line shows current list prices sit roughly 8% below comparable offerings, while gross margin has slipped to 31% due to component cost inflation. We recommend a staged increase: 4% at the next catalog refresh, with a further 3% contingent on renewal rates holding. Discount authority should be tightened to 10% without director approval. Volume customers will receive advance notice. The rationale tied to our broader plans is noted below.

board note of tahog-yagef: Headcount on the Ralael team goes from 9 to 80 by the end of April. Gross margin on Ralael came in at 15 percent against a plan of 5 percent.

## Runbook: CSV Import Wizard (plugin authors)

Plugins register a column transformer before step 2 of the Ashvale wizard. Invalid rows route to the quarantine bucket; do not retry them. Rate limit: 200 rows/sec. All plugin calls to the Corbin ingest service require the shared key, which appears below.

API key for kajeg-tajop: qvz3-w1m

Action item from the Proctorline outage (queue backlog, spring exam window): add a reviewer checklist requiring explicit backpressure handling for any change touching the proctoring intake queue. During the incident, a consumer deploy silently halved throughput and the queue grew unbounded for four hours before alerting. Reviewers should verify consumer concurrency settings and confirm the backlog alert threshold in every relevant PR. The checklist draft and alert config are documented here:

wiki page, bagug-kajof: https://jira.tolvaqsys.internal/browse/pages/display/display/6db0

**Nightbridge Scheduler: backfill jobs stuck in PENDING**

Symptom: nightly backfills for the Corvane warehouse sit in PENDING past 02:00. Check: 1) the leader lock in the coordinator table — a crashed node may still hold it; 2) cron offsets after a DST shift; 3) worker pool size versus queued partitions. Clearing the lock and restarting the dispatcher resolves most cases. Do not re-run completed partitions; the dedupe guard is advisory only. To query the scheduler API during triage, authenticate with the token below.

portal login ticket: eyJhbGciOiJIUzI1NiIsInR5cCI6IkpXVCJ9.eyJzdWIiOiIG5IqSfIn0.9010pM2K